    Love my model 329PD. Hogue grip like yours too. Mag-Na-Ported with quad porting and use a model 629 stainless steel replacement cylinder instead of the titanium one. The titanium can get pitted and eroded after the finish is compromised. Stainless steel is a little heavier but more durable and trouble-free.

      @@jeffreylocke8808 Hey Jeffrey, it was a list. The rifling came out past the barrel. Apparently they forgot to cut the crown. It was so sharp you could probably cut a plug out of your thumb if you were to press and twist.
      The cylinder gap was excessive. The hammer scraped the right side of the frame to the point it grooved the hammer. The front sight was pinned crooked and damaged. When I got it back everything was repaired, but the front sight pin keep backing out after just a few shots. Had to pay my local gun smith to fix that. Every Smith I've purchased in the last 5 years all had to go back. That's the deal when you buy new from the internet.
